Tony, while i do agree with you for the most part, a good driver will make all the difference in the world. Its not as much as a given, you cant really say this car makes 600 rwhp so it should run low 11s or whatever with supras. Some people never learn to launch them correctly, some do. Ive seen one guy named denish walsh whos supra makes well over 800 rwhp and he couldnt run 10s if his life depended on it. Everyone kinda makes fun of him about it because i dont think he has ever gotten into the 11s!!!!!! Quite a few other cars will do more with less power, i will admit that. I do however feel that this is only relevant at the track.

The majority of supra races take place from a roll, we know what our strong point is and we will take advantage of it as often as possible. Top end is where the supra really shines, i dont really mean to seem like a supra supremisist or something.
